Over the last 12 months or so there's been incredible excitement about artificial intelligence and all of the amazing things it can do for us--everything from driving cars to making pizza (super-cool video!). But -- and this is a big "but" -- artificial intelligence comes with many challenges, including trying to decipher what these models have learned, and thus their decision criteria. In my last post, I discussed how regulations such as Europe's General Data Protection Regulation will demand Explainable AI. This is a field of science that attempts to remove the black box and deliver AI performance while also providing an explanation as to the "how" and "why" a model derives its decisions. FICO has been pioneering Explainable AI for over 25 years; one of our recent Explainable AI patent filings replaced a patent awarded back in 1998.
